In the conventional electret condenser microphone having the above configuration, the front brake plate 3 is formed of a metal body in order to establish electrical conduction between the membrane-covering metal ring 5 and the cylindrical metal case 1, resulting in a problem of high material cost. It was hot. Furthermore, it is acoustically desirable for a bidirectional microphone to have its front side and back side symmetrically configured with respect to the diaphragm 4, but if you try to configure it symmetrically like this, you will have to use a metal front brake. There was a problem that the shape of the plate 3 became complicated and the manufacturing cost further increased.

Note that in order to make the front side and the back side symmetrical with respect to the diaphragm 4, the number of sound holes 3a formed in the front damping plate 3 and the back holes 8 formed in the fixed electrode 7,
The acoustic structure, such as position and hole diameter, may be configured symmetrically.

That is, the present invention provides a vibrating membrane on which a metal vapor deposited layer is formed, a metal ring for membrane tensioning through which the metal vapor deposition layer of the vibration membrane is electrically connected, and a metal ring for membrane tensioning disposed between the metal ring for membrane tensioning and a cylindrical metal case. a front brake plate made of resin, and a fixed electrode arranged on the back side of the diaphragm, the number of sound holes formed in the front brake plate and the number of back holes formed in the fixed electrode. , configuring the acoustic configuration such as position and hole diameter to be almost symmetrical with respect to the diaphragm, and electrically connecting the membrane-clad metal ring and the cylindrical metal case to the outer surface of the front brake plate. The front brake plate is made of resin and the outer surface is plated to create electrical continuity between the membrane-covering metal ring and the cylindrical metal case, making the front brake plate inexpensive. Moreover, it is easy to manufacture the front brake plate into a complicated shape that brings it close to the diaphragm, so it is possible to configure the front side and the back side to be almost symmetrical with respect to the diaphragm. This makes it possible to provide a bidirectional electret condenser microphone that is easy to make and can easily produce acoustic effects with little distortion, and is therefore inexpensive, suitable for mass production, and has high reliability.

In FIGS. 2 and 3, reference numeral 14 is a front brake plate made of resin having a sound hole 14a, and the outer surface of the front brake plate 14 is plated with metal 15 at appropriate locations, as shown in detail in FIG. is applied, and this metal plating 1
5, the membrane tensioning metal ring 5 and the cylindrical metal case 1 are electrically connected. This metal plating 1
5, since the metal ring 5 for coating is generally made of brass nickel plating, it is advantageous in terms of reliability to use the same type of nickel plating. Note that 4a in FIG. 3 is a metal vapor deposition layer formed on the front surface of the vibrating membrane 4. In addition, the front damping plate 14 is shaped so that the surface corresponding to the diaphragm 4 approaches the diaphragm 4, and the acoustic structure on the front side and the back side of the diaphragm 4 is made almost symmetrical, so that the acoustic resistance due to the air capacity is reduced. are made equal, resulting in an acoustic effect with less distortion. At this time, since the front brake plate 14 is made of resin, it is easy to manufacture it into a complex shape that allows the acoustic configuration to be approximately symmetrical.
